Starrett 657AA Magnetic Base indicator holder is an all-inclusive kit for use with all Starrett test, back-plunger, dial, AGD, and miniature-dial indicators, as well as similar indicators from other manufacturers. The set includes a Starrett 657P magnetic base, a 657G upright base post, a 657S snug, a 657X rod, a 657Y indicator attachment, and a PT18724 snug. The 657P magnetic base is 1-15/16†x 1-5/8†x 1-7/8†(50 x 40 x 48 mm) and has a push-button on/off switch for one-handed operation. The base has three precision-ground, magnetic contact points to grip horizontally, vertically, and upside-down. The V-step holds the base to arbors, shafts, and other cylindrical items. The base has an additional 1/4-20 tapped hole on one side for mounting the post. The magnetic base has a non-skid, black wrinkle finish on all non-working surfaces. The base post is 3/8†(9.5 mm) in diameter and 7-7/16†(190 mm) long. The Starrett 57S and 58S snugs may also be used with this post (sold separately). The 657S snug has two 1/4†(6.3-mm) diameter holes and adapts the 196, 650, and 651 series dial indicators and the 657Y indicator attachment to the 657X rod. The 657X rod is 1/4†(6.3 mm) in diameter and 6†(150 mm) long. It accommodates the Starrett 708, 709, 811, and 711F series dial test indicators. The 657Y indicator attachment has a 1/4†(6.3-mm) outer diameter hole on one end, while the other end is threaded to fit the backs of all AGD indicators (Starrett series 81, 25, 655, and 656) and series 80 miniature indicators. The PT18724 snug has a 3/8†(9.5 mm) diameter post hole and a 1/4†(6.3-mm) diameter gripping hole to accommodate the 657X rod. Magnetic bases are magnetic fixtures commonly used in metalworking to hold dial indicators, and are also used in other fields, such as optics. The Brown & Sharpe Bestest-5 series dial test indicator set has a black face and inch measurements. The indicator can make either horizontal or vertical measurements, and the black dial and contrasting white hand help make measurements easy to read. The carbide, ball-contact tip reaches into the workpiece for accurate measurements of turned, milled, and ground parts, and for tool setting gauges, fixtures, and inspections. The continuous clockwise pointer rotation helps prevent plus or minus confusion and displays reading in fractional inches. The ball-bearing lever system swivels through to 180 degrees. The dial face mounted at the top of the indicator parallel to the axis, and three universal dovetail mounts can be used for mounting from the top, front, or back. Dovetail mounts provide a rigid setup. This indicator has a Monoblock body design with pinions mounted in jeweled bearings in an isolated assembly separate from the outer body, for high accuracy. It is anti-magnetic for safety when used around magnetic workpieces and debris, and has full-metal construction for durability and corrosion resistance. This dial test indicator meets Deutsches Institut fur Normung (DIN) 2270, and Norme Francaise (French Institute for Standardization) NF E 11-053 standards, and includes a Certificate of Accuracy and Traceability. The set includes a black-face dial test indicator, a 0.080" (2mm) carbide contact point, a 0.250" diameter extension with dovetail, a point wrench, a Certificate of Accuracy and Traceability, and a storage box.Dial readings with three digits, such as 0-10-0, signify that the indicator has a balanced dial. Dial readings with two digits, such as 0-100, indicate that the dial has a continuous dial. Balanced dials are used to read the difference from a specific surface reference point. Continuous dials are used for direct readings and usually have a larger measurement range than balanced dials.Dial indicators are also called dial gauges, dial calipers, and probe indicators. The calibrated Mitutoyo 513-402TCAL test indicator set is for measuring small surface variations in narrow or recessed areas. The test indicator has a measurement range of 0 to 0.03", graduations of 0.0005", and an accuracy of + or – 0.0005". This model has a white dial face with contrasting hand, and glare-free, scratch-resistant crystal. It is tilted 20 degrees for readability and displays in inches. This test indicator has an anti-magnetic pointer and contact point for reliable measurements in magnetized environments. The contact point is carbide for durability. This test indicator has no clutch to enable automatic reversal of measuring direction, and jeweled bearings for sensitivity and quick response. The one-piece bezel and O-ring seal help resist water and oil. Mitutoyo calibrated tools include a Certificate of Calibration that provides evidence that the tool has been calibrated and is within allowable error specifications. Mitutoyo calibrated tools are certified by Mitutoyo's American Association for Laboratory Accreditation-accredited calibration laboratory (A2LA Certificate #750-01) to the International Organization for Standardization/International Electrotechnical Commission (ISO/IEC) 17025 International Standard for testing and calibration laboratories.The measuring force for this test indicator is 5 to 10 Newtons (N). The balanced dial has a reading of 0-15-0. This full kit contains the base indicator and stylus, two extra styluses, two stems, a knurled clamp ring, a swivel clamp, and an inch holding bar. The Mitutoyo 193 series digit outside micrometer has a mechanical digit counter for precise reading to 0.01mm, a vernier scale in metric units for taking precise outside diameter (OD) measurements, a ratchet-stop mechanism for uniform pressure during adjustment, and carbide faces for wear resistance.The micrometer’s frame has a baked enamel finish for protection and durability. The vernier scale on the thimble and sleeve is graduated to 0.01mm or 0.001mm depending on the model, and has a satin chrome rust- and glare-resistant finish. The spindle and anvil have flat measuring faces and are carbide-tipped for wear resistance. The micrometer comes with a plastic case for storage.Micrometers are precision measuring instruments that use a calibrated screw to measure small distances. These measurements are translated into large rotations of the screw that are then able to be read from a scale or a dial. Micrometers are typically used in manufacturing, machining, and mechanical engineering. There are three types of micrometer: outside, inside, and depth. Outside micrometers may also be called micrometer calipers, and are used to measure the length, width, or outside diameter of an object. Inside micrometers are typically used to measure interior diameter, as in a hole. Depth micrometers measure the height, or depth, of any shape that has a step, groove, or slot.Mitutoyo manufactures precision measuring tools, metrology equipment, and systems. The company was founded in Tokyo in 1934 and formed Mitutoyo America Corporation in 1963, which is headquartered in Aurora, IL.
